College of Letters and Science Faculty Document No. 694
November 4, 2004
Recommendation of the Academic Policies and Curriculum Committee to Revise its Charter
Recommendation:
Revise the AP&CC Charter, Section 4., as follows:
|
4. |
Subcommittees. The committee may establish ad hoc or permanent subcommittees to consider special matters within the general functions of the committee. The membership and functions of the subcommittees are expressed in writing and approved by majority vote of the committee. Subcommittees may include as voting members faculty, academic staff, and student members not already members of the Academic Policies and Curriculum Committee, provided that a majority at least one of the voting members of the subcommittee are is concurrently a voting members of the full committee. Recommendations of a subcommittee must be approved by the full committee before being forwarded to the College Faculty or Dean for further action. |
Rationale:
The Academic Policies and Curriculum Committee has several subcommittees. So as not to overload members with committee services, members feel it is more practical to allow the appointment of new subcommittees with just one voting member of the full committee.
